CVE-2008-2214
Castle Rock Snmpc < 7.1 - Memory Corruption
Title source: ruleDescription
Stack-based buffer overflow in the Network Manager in Castle Rock Computing SNMPc 7.1 and earlier allows remote attackers to cause a denial of service (crash) or execute arbitrary code via a long community string in an SNMP TRAP packet.
